Market Estimation & Definition

A detonator is a device used to trigger the explosion of a high explosive using an initial small explosion or electrical signal. It plays a pivotal role in mining, construction, quarrying, and military operations by enabling controlled and precise initiation of blasts. Detonators come in various forms, including non-electric, electric, electronic, and fuse caps, each designed for specific applications and operational requirements.

The global detonator market has grown significantly in response to the increasing adoption of advanced blasting technologies and safety-enhanced detonating systems. As industries seek more reliable and safer means to manage explosives, the demand for technologically sophisticated detonators continues to grow.

4. Technological Advancements and Digitalization

The development of electronic detonators, which provide superior precision, programmability, and safety over traditional devices, is redefining the market. These digital systems enable multi-delay timing sequences, reducing misfires and increasing operational control, thus opening new growth avenues.

5. Environmental and Safety Regulations

Stringent regulations governing mining and blasting operations have forced companies to upgrade to safer detonator technologies. This presents a dual benefit: ensuring regulatory compliance and minimizing environmental impact and occupational hazards.

By Type:

  • Electric Detonators

  • Non-Electric Detonators

  • Electronic Detonators

  • Fuse Caps

Among these, Non-Electric Detonators hold the largest market share due to their low cost, reliability, and immunity to electromagnetic interference. However, Electronic Detonators are anticipated to register the fastest growth rate, propelled by their precision control, digital programming, and high safety standards.

1. Orica Limited (Australia):

One of the largest providers of commercial explosives and blasting systems, Orica leads with smart blasting solutions, including electronic detonators with wireless capabilities. Their WebGen™ system represents a next-gen, wireless initiation technology.

2. Dyno Nobel:

A leader in explosives manufacturing, Dyno Nobel emphasizes R&D in non-electric and electronic detonator technologies, with a strong market in North America.

3. Solar Industries India Ltd.:

With growing global recognition, Solar Industries is expanding into defense explosives and electronic initiators, supported by India’s ‘Make in India’ initiative and defense export policies.

4. EPC Groupe:

Operating in over 20 countries, EPC focuses on safety-oriented detonator products, supplying to both mining and military sectors.

5. Austin Powder Company:

With a strong U.S. and European presence, Austin is known for reliability and customized blasting solutions tailored to quarrying and surface mining.
